Exploring Canada's Thriving Music Scene: From Drake to Arcade Fire
One of the main reasons behind Canada's thriving music scene is the country's rich cultural diversity and government support for the arts. With a multicultural population that embraces a wide range of musical genres, Canadian artists have been able to draw inspiration from various traditions and create unique sounds that resonate with audiences worldwide.
According to a report by the Canadian Independent Music Association, the music industry in Canada contributes over $25 billion to the country's economy each year. This booming industry has created thousands of jobs and opportunities for aspiring musicians, producers, and other music professionals. In fact, Canada has become a hotbed for music talent, attracting artists from all over the world to collaborate and create innovative music.
Canada's music scene is a melting pot of creativity and diversity, where artists are encouraged to push boundaries and explore new sounds. It's no wonder that Canadian musicians are making a significant impact on the global music landscape.
Experts in the music industry attribute Canada's success to its supportive infrastructure, including music grants, funding programs, and music education initiatives. These resources have helped nurture emerging talent and foster a vibrant music community that celebrates diversity and innovation.
The impact of Canada's thriving music scene extends beyond just economic benefits. It has also played a significant role in shaping the cultural identity of the country and providing a platform for underrepresented voices to be heard. Many Canadian artists use their music as a form of activism, addressing important social issues and advocating for positive change.
For young people in Canada, the music industry offers a pathway to creativity, self-expression, and career opportunities. With the rise of digital platforms and streaming services, aspiring musicians can now share their music with a global audience and connect with fans from all corners of the world. This accessibility has democratized the music industry, allowing artists to bypass traditional gatekeepers and build their own fan base.
